तिथिर्वारं तथा नक्षत्रं योगः करणमेव च।
"Tithi · Vāra · Nakshatra · Yoga · Karaṇa — these five constitute the pañchāṅga · the five-limbed Vedic almanac." Each row below shows these for every day of September 1901.
